This work has a pop Chicago feel to it.
The overall content has a strong soul pop feel.
The album was their first No. 1 hit on the US charts, and includes the classic "Saturday in the Park," which has been covered by many, and "Dialogue," which features vocal interplay between Terry Kath and Peter Cetera.
